Mr. Sonigitu Ekpe is a Staff of the Cross River State Government and he his currently deployed to the Department of Forestry, Biodiversity and Conservation, Governor's Office. Mr Ekpe, holds a National Diploma in Fisheries Technology, Higher National Diploma in Agriculture & Management Technology, B.Sc Environmental Protection and Resource Management, M. Sc Forestry & Environmental Management. He holds an International Diploma in Environmental Governance from the prestigious Graduate Institute of International and Development Studies, Geneva - Switzerland. He his currently, in his PhD final year studies on Wildlife and Forest Resource Management at the Michael Okpara University of Agriculture Umudike - Abia State. He has some academic publications in both international and national journals. He is a member of over fifteen International Organisations and an advocate of Digital Agriculture, Global Open Data for Agriculture and Nutrition and Consumer Awareness. Mr. Ekpe is involve in ICT4D, voluntarily services to the United Nations Internet Governance Forum, Internet Corporation Assigned Names and Numbers, UN Blue Number Project(Global Registry in Agriculture), e-agriculture of the Food and Agriculture Organisation of the UN. He is a strong advocate of Open Data domestication, he has attended many International Conferences and in June 2016 he was at the OECD Ministerial meeting held in Cancun - Mexico were he shared GODAN Vision and solicited for the extension of Digital Agriculture Pilot Project to Cross River State for Precision Agriculture
